As the core technology of the vertical water treatment complex, it addresses the pain points of traditional biochemical pools: "extensive land occupation (occupying 10%-20% of the space of traditional pools), high energy consumption, single process, and environmental pollution". Through vertical space utilization, it saves 80%-90% of land. It supports free switching between AAO (anaerobic-anoxic-aerobic, full nitrification and denitrification) and AOA (anaerobic-aerobic-anoxic, short-cut nitrification + anaerobic ammonia oxidation) processes. The AOA process can reduce oxygen consumption by 62.5%, organic carbon source addition by 100%, and CO emissions by 20%, significantly saving energy and reducing carbon. The entire system uses steel tanks (complying with GB 50341-2014 and GB50128-2014 standards), with shot blasting rust removal up to Sa2.5 level + 400-micron polymer coating for anti-corrosion. It operates in closed negative pressure (equipped with 4-5 stage air purification system, odorless emission), eliminating environmental pollution. It can also recover sewage heat energy (sewage source heat pump for heating and cooling) and sludge biomass energy, promoting sewage plants from "energy-consuming units" to "energy output centers", perfectly adapting to urban and park scenarios with tight land and high low-carbon requirement
